Operation

Initialization and Zero
The meter should always be zeroed at temperature before use using the ZERO button. Do not
rely on the initial zero display.
Notes:
The meter does not display negative numbers.
Open antenna to desired length.
1. Connect the sensor to the input jack on top of the meter and open antenna to desired length.
2. Switch the meter ON using the Power button.
3. Select the desired temperature units by holding in the C/F select button. The LCD will reflect the
selection.
4. Select the desired air velocity units using the UNIT button. The LCD will reflect the selection.
5. Place the sensor in the area to be measured and allow a short time for the sensor to reach the
temperature of the air under test.
6. Press and hold the ZERO button for 1 second to zero the meter.
Taking Air Velocity Measurements
1. Zero the meter as described above.
2. Place the sensor in the air current to be measured. Have the air flow in the direction against the
white dot shown on the top of the sensor head.
3. View the air velocity and temperature readings on the LCD Display. The top LCD display
indicates the Air Velocity reading. The lower LCD display indicates the temperature reading.
MAX/MIN Function
1. To begin capturing the Minimum (MIN), Maximum (MAX), and Average (AVG) readings, press
the MAX-MIN button momentarily. The MAX, MIN, and AVG icons will appear on the LCD
(flashing on and off).
2. Take readings as described previously.
3. Press MAX/MIN button again to stop recording.
4. The MAX-MIN-AVG display screens will automatically scroll from one to the next showing the
highest (MAX), lowest (MIN), and average (AVG) readings captured since the MAX-MIN button
was first pressed.
5. Press the MAX-MIN button again to continue recording. The MAX, MIN, and AVG icons will
continue flashing.
6. Press and hold the MAX-MIN button for 1 second to exit the MAX-MIN mode and return to the
normal operating screen. The MAX-MIN-AVG readings will be reset.
